One of my favorite things about photographing on St. George Island is how peaceful it feels. Unlike many of Florida’s larger beach destinations, you’ll find wide stretches of shoreline, natural dunes, sea oats, and beautiful sunsets without the crowds.
The island has such a relaxed atmosphere that couples can simply enjoy spending time together instead of worrying about busy beaches or people walking through their photos. Whether you’re planning an engagement session while visiting on vacation or you’re local to the Forgotten Coast, it’s hard to find a more beautiful backdrop.
One of the reasons I love photographing engagement sessions here is the variety of scenery within just a short walk.
Soft white sand, rolling dunes, and miles of shoreline make the beach the perfect setting for timeless engagement photos.
The sea oats add texture and create a beautiful Old Florida feel that makes your gallery unique to St. George Island.
As the sun begins to set, the light becomes soft, warm, and incredibly flattering. Sunset is easily my favorite time for engagement sessions here.

Golden hour is hands-down the best time for engagement photos on St. George Island.
Scheduling your session about an hour before sunset gives us gorgeous golden light, dreamy skies, and cooler temperatures. It also means fewer people on the beach, creating a more relaxed experience from beginning to end.
Spring and fall are especially beautiful, but St. George Island offers gorgeous sunsets throughout the year.
